Something smelled funny.

A drug smuggler packed his stash of cocaine inside sticks of deodorant, ink markers and hundreds of buttons — only to be busted by alert customs officers at JFK Airport who noticed a strong odor coming from his suitcase, authorities said today.

Slovakian suspect Tomas Sykora, 26, had flown from Haiti to New York on May 8, and aroused suspicion while trying to get through customs because of his nervous answers to agents’ questions, authorities said.

He was then brought to a private room where officers opened his particularly heavy black suitcase, noticed an ammonia smell and found the cocaine after examining a large marker., officials said. The drug can emit an ammonia smell.

The items with cocaine hidden inside included 16 markers, 17 sticks of Dove and Odorex deodorant, 24 bottles of nail polish, and about 684 buttons.
